Comprehending Bay Windows
Before delving into the replacement process, it's necessary to comprehend what bay windows are. A bay window normally consists of a central window flanked by 2 angled side windows. This design extends from the primary walls of the house, creating a little nook or alcove inside. They offer panoramic views and allow more sunlight than basic flat windows.

Indications That Your Bay Windows Need Replacement
Understanding the indications that show a bay window replacement looms can conserve property owners from more residential or commercial property damage. Watch out for the following:
- Condensation: If moisture develops inside the window panes, it might suggest a seal failure.
- Drafts: Feeling a draft near a closed window can signal inadequate insulation.
- Decaying Frame: Check the frame and sill for signs of wood rot, which may require replacement.
- Dirt and Mold: Persistent filth or mold growth around the window might indicate water seepage.
- Difficulty Opening/Closing: If the windows do not run efficiently, it might be time for an upgrade.

The Bay Window Replacement Process
Replacing bay windows needs cautious planning and execution. Here's a step-by-step guide to the process:

1. Evaluate Your Needs
- Determine why you're changing your bay windows-- is it for much better performance, looks, or structural factors?
2. Select the Right Style and Materials
- Consider the architectural style of your home. Popular materials include vinyl, wood, and fiberglass.
3. Step Accurately
- Ensure exact measurements are considered the brand-new windows. This step is crucial for the stability and appearance of the last product.
4. Hire a Professional or DIY
- Decide if the replacement will be a DIY task or if it needs professional installation. Consulting an expert is suggested for complex structures.
5. Remove the Old Bay Window
- Carefully separate the old window, making sure not to harm surrounding locations.
6. Install the New Bay Window
- Place the new window in the designated area, guaranteeing it fits snugly and is level.
7. Protect and Seal
- Attach the window securely and apply weather condition removing and caulking to prevent air leaks.
8. Include Finishing Touches
- Repaint or refinish the interior and exterior as necessary to match your home's decoration.
Cost of Bay Window Replacement
The cost of changing bay windows can differ significantly based on several factors:
- Material: Vinyl is typically less costly than wood and fiberglass.
- Size: Larger bay windows will naturally cost more.
- Installation: Professional installation charges vary by area and complexity.
- Place: Houses in more costly locations tend to have greater labor expenses.
On average, homeowners can anticipate to pay between 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 for bay window replacement. For a more accurate quote, it's a good idea to consult local contractors.
